California Scholarship Federation (CSF)

The California Scholarship Federation is a nonprofit organization whose mission is to recognize and encourage academic achievement and community service among middle and high school students in California. There are approximately 1500 chapters in middle school and high schools throughout the state. 

Eligible students become members by submitting applications based on their semester grades. Membership is for one semester, and membership drives are held each semester within established periods dictated by the State bylaws. Membership
Membership begins with the first semester of sophomore year and continues each semester thereafter. At the start of each semester, an informational email with the application attached is sent to all sophomores, juniors, and seniors.

Graduation Recognition for Seniors
To be eligible to wear a gold CSF stole at graduation, students must maintain CSF membership from the beginning of sophomore year through the fall semester of senior year.

Eligibility is confirmed once first semester senior grades are recorded. Gold stoles, diploma seals, and CSF pins are distributed prior to finals in May.

National Honor Society (NHS)

The National Honor Society is a nationally recognized organization that celebrates academic achievement while fostering scholarship, service, leadership, and character. For more information, visit the NHS website.

Membership
NHS membership is based on the Semester Total GPA. Membership begins with the first semester junior grades. A 4.00 Total GPA is required for three consecutive semesters (1st and 2nd semester junior year and 1st semester senior year) to wear the NHS cord at graduation. At the beginning of each semester, an informational email is sent to all juniors and seniors.

Eligible members will receive an email invitation from the NHS Adviser/Coordinator with information on how to create an account on the NHS website and the verification process.

Graduation Recognition for Seniors
To be eligible to wear a gold NHS cord at graduation, students must maintain a semester total GPA of 4.0 or higher for three consecutive semesters (1st and 2nd semester junior year and 1st semester senior year).

Eligibility is confirmed once first semester senior grades are recorded. Gold cords are distributed prior to finals in May.
